Fair Market Value — This estimate reflects what the item would typically sell for between a willing buyer and seller at auction, estate sale, or between collectors. Retail or dealer prices may be higher (often 2-4x) due to restoration, authentication, and guarantees.

Pierre-Auguste Renoir (1841-1919) was a leading figure in the Impressionist movement, known for his vibrant use of color and light. His works are highly collectible and sought after in the art market.
